Role Overview:
As a Candidate Fire Engineer you will be responsible for the design testing and maintenance of fire protection systems in line with local and national codes and regulations. This includes conducting site surveys performing risk assessments and producing detailed engineering designs.
Key Responsibilities:
Conduct site visits and assess fire protection requirements
Design and develop fire protection systems (alarms sprinklers suppression systems)
Prepare drawings specifications and cost estimates
Ensure compliance with building codes through collaboration with stakeholders
Perform risk assessments and recommend fire safety measures
Conduct inspections and maintenance of systems
Manage project timelines and budgets
Provide technical support to clients and team members
